The healthcare provider prescribes epinephrine 0.01 mg/kg IM for an adolescent with an acute asthma episode who weighs 110 pounds. The available medication is labeled, 1 mg/ml.. Based on the client's weight, how many mL should the nurse administer to this client? (Enter numerical value only, rounded to the nearest tenth.)
Explanation & Rationale
Here's how to calculate the volume (mL) of epinephrine the nurse should administer: 1. Convert the client's weight from pounds to kilograms: Weight (kg) = Weight (lb) / 2.2 Weight (kg) = 110 lb / 2.2 Weight (kg) = 50 kg (approximately) 2. Calculate the total epinephrine dose based on weight and prescribed dosage: Dose (mg) = Dose (mg/kg) x Weight (kg) Dose (mg) = 0.01 mg/kg x 50 kg Dose (mg) = 0.5 mg 3. Determine the volume (mL) to administer considering the medication concentration: Concentration (mg/mL) = 1 mg/mL (given from the medication label) Volume (mL) = Dose (mg) / Concentration (mg/mL) Volume (mL) = 0.5 mg / 1 mg/mL Volume (mL) = 0.5 mL (already rounded to the nearest tenth) Therefore, the nurse should administer 0.5 mL of epinephrine intramuscularly.
